P-Project guitars were Japanese made high end offerings pioneered by Fernandes from the 1980's and were mostly limited run models or one-off custom builds. The BUB-4 "Bottom Up Bass" was a limited production Jazz Bass design introduced in the early 1990's and was designed to meet the needs of professional musicians.
Solid light-ash body wearing what they called a "Sakura Snowstorm" finish that shows plenty of beautiful grain highlighted with a white pearlescent tinge. One-piece maple neck with a 38mm nut width and 21 frets, it weighs a whopping 5.2kg's. Loaded with the original EMG JJ single coils with an active MSP tone circuit to help shape your tone, the aged gold hardware appears all original and all works perfectly.
